VC Loppem is a Belgian volleyball club. The team was founded in 1976. In 1996, VC Loppem chose to relegate voluntarily from the Belgian Third Division, their highest position ever, back to the provincial leagues. The team colors are black and white. Chairman of the club is former Belgian national volleyball team player Jacques Verhaeghe. Last season, the team had 2 senior squads, VC Loppem 1 and VC Loppem 2, which both played in the West-Flemish Second Provincial B. VC Loppem 2 was chosen as Team of the League after they successfully avoided an expected relegation. This season, VC Loppem 1 and 2 will merge, causing a lot of players to leave the team or retire.

The team plays their games in sports hall De Strooien Hane, which is located in Loppem, a village in the municipality of Zedelgem.
